Description
Space adventurers can enjoy thrilling intergalactic action with this LEGO Creator 3 in 1 Space Shuttle (31134) toy playset for kids ages 6 plus years old. The play possibilities among the stars are endless with this fantastic set. The LEGO Creator 3 in 1 set features a Space Shuttle toy with an opening hatch that contains a satellite on an extendable arm. The satellite can also be detached for extra fun. When it's time for a change, kids can rebuild the space shuttle toy into a posable astronaut figure with a jetpack and a flag to plant, or an impressive spaceship toy. Kids can also download the LEGO Builder app and step into a new world of building fun where kids can zoom in and rotate models in 3D, save sets and track their progress. With LEGO Creator 3 in 1 sets, kids get to triple the play possibilities with 3 models to build in each set. This 144-piece building toys set lets space enthusiasts enjoy a rewarding build before the play begins and makes a great gift for kids ages 6 plus years old.

Affordable and fun way to build a Lego collection
My almost 5-year-old LOVES these small 3-in-1 Lego sets. They are just the right skill level for him, he is able to follow the instructions without much adult help. He is obsessed with putting one type together and then taking it apart and doing the next instructions. We have at least three or four sets of these and he still goes back to ones that he got six months ago and plays with them again. Just be wary of whether or not you’re buying the ones for older kids with more pieces - we also bought him the camera one, which I misread (it’s for 8+) and it has SO many more pieces and he needed a lot of help with it! We tried to buy these when they are on sale and save them for a special occasion, or a nice treat this summer when it’s been too hot to play outside. For less than $10, it’s a great deal and an awesome way to entertain them without screens!
